The 3 months correlation between Cenovus and ReposiTrak is -0.68.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Cenovus Energy and ReposiTrak in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on ReposiTrak and Cenovus Energy is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Cenovus Energy are associated (or correlated) with ReposiTrak.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of ReposiTrak has no effect on the direction of Cenovus Energy i.e., Cenovus Energy and ReposiTrak go up and down completely randomly.

Considering the 90-day investment horizon Cenovus Energy is expected to generate 1.11 times more return on investment than ReposiTrak. However, Cenovus Energy is 1.11 times more volatile than ReposiTrak. It trades about 0.15 of its potential returns per unit of risk. ReposiTrak is currently generating about -0.55 per unit of risk. If you would invest 1,404 in Cenovus Energy on May 6, 2025 and sell it today you would earn a total of 79.00 from holding Cenovus Energy or generate 5.63% return on investment over 90 days.

Pair Trading with Cenovus Energy and ReposiTrak
The main advantage of trading using opposite Cenovus Energy and ReposiTrak posit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Cenovus Energy position performs unexpectedly, ReposiTrak can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
